I am trying to start up Kafka server locally on a macos with m1 chip. I followed the guide from the official kakfa quickstart(https://kafka.apache.org/quickstart). Zookeeper starts up fine but bin/kafka-server-start.sh config/server.properties is giving me socket invalid argument exception below:
[2023-01-30 09:22:55,790] ERROR Encountered an error while configuring the connection, closing it. (kafka.network.DataPlaneAcceptor)
java.net.SocketException: Invalid argument
at java.base/sun.nio.ch.Net.setIntOption0(Native Method)
at java.base/sun.nio.ch.Net.setSocketOption(Net.java:373)
at java.base/sun.nio.ch.SocketChannelImpl.setOption(SocketChannelImpl.java:234)
at java.base/sun.nio.ch.SocketAdaptor.setBooleanOption(SocketAdaptor.java:270)
at java.base/sun.nio.ch.SocketAdaptor.setTcpNoDelay(SocketAdaptor.java:305)
at kafka.network.Acceptor.configureAcceptedSocketChannel(SocketServer.scala:759)
at kafka.network.Acceptor.accept(SocketServer.scala:737)
at kafka.network.Acceptor.acceptNewConnections(SocketServer.scala:703)
at kafka.network.Acceptor.run(SocketServer.scala:645)
at java.base/java.lang.Thread.run(Thread.java:829)
I have tried:
- Double checking that no other application is using the same port
- Use a different JDK (from openjdk17 to openjdk 11 and back to 17)
- Rebooted my machine
- Clear up kafka related log folder under /tmp
- Rebooted my machine
- Used a lower version (3.2.1) of kafka tarball (since that one worked for me before but now it also runs into the same socket issue)
- Change zookeeper port from 2181 to something else
Turns out to be an antivirus issue. Sorry for the false alarm.
